The 'Glut' vase is an example of pressed glass with a distinctive vertical form, created at HSG Ząbkowice in Poland in the 1970s. Its massive walls, made of uniformly coloured glass in a deep, dark olive green shade, emphasise a clearly sculptural line. The irregular base with three gently rounded protrusions smoothly transitions into a slender, vertical body, ending with a narrowing edge at the top. The surface is smooth, shiny, and polished, maintaining a characteristic semi-transparency through which light subtly interacts with the thickness of the walls. The lack of decorative additions and uniform colour highlight the pressed glass technology typical of Ząbkowice from this period.
